"""WizardKit: Tool Functions"""
# vim: sts=2 sw=2 ts=2
import pathlib
import sys
from wk.exe import popen_program, run_program
# STATIC VARIABLES
ARCH = '64' if sys.maxsize > 2**32 else '32'
# "GLOBAL" VARIABLES
CACHED_DIRS = {}
# Functions
def find_kit_dir(name=None):
"""Find folder in kit, returns pathlib.Path.
Search is performed in the script's path and then recursively upwards.
If name is given then search for that instead."""
cur_path = pathlib.Path(__file__).resolve().parent
search = name if name else '.bin'
# Search
if name in CACHED_DIRS:
return CACHED_DIRS[name]
while not cur_path.match(cur_path.anchor):
if cur_path.joinpath(search).exists():
break
cur_path = cur_path.parent
# Check
if cur_path.match(cur_path.anchor):
raise FileNotFoundError(f'Failed to find kit dir, {name=}')
if name:
cur_path = cur_path.joinpath(name)
# Done
CACHED_DIRS[name] = cur_path
return cur_path
def get_tool_path(folder, name):
"""Get tool path, returns pathlib.Path"""
bin_dir = find_kit_dir('.bin')
# "Search"
tool_path = bin_dir.joinpath(f'{folder}/{name}{ARCH}.exe')
if not tool_path.exists():
tool_path = tool_path.with_stem(name)
# Missing?
if not tool_path.exists():
raise FileNotFoundError(f'Failed to find tool, {folder=}, {name=}')
# Done
return tool_path
def run_tool(folder, name, *args, popen=False):
"""Run tool from kit."""
cmd = [get_tool_path(folder, name), *args]
proc = None
# Run
if popen:
proc = popen_program(cmd)
else:
proc = run_program(cmd, check=False)
# Done
return proc
if __name__ == '__main__':
print("This file is not meant to be called directly.")
